3. Rebuild Prices

Rebuild prices symbolize a big consider thatched property insurance coverage, usually exceeding these of conventionally roofed houses. Precisely assessing and insuring for these prices is essential for satisfactory monetary safety within the occasion of a complete or partial loss. A number of components contribute to the upper rebuild bills related to thatched properties, impacting each insurance coverage premiums and the significance of complete protection.

  • Specialised Supplies and Labor

    Thatched roofs require specialised supplies and expert labor, contributing considerably to rebuild prices. Sourcing acceptable thatching supplies (water reed, longstraw, combed wheat reed) will be advanced and costly. Moreover, skilled thatchers are sometimes in excessive demand, growing labor prices. For instance, changing a posh, traditionally correct thatched roof necessitates sourcing particular supplies and using craftspeople with specialised information, driving up bills significantly.

  • Structural Complexity

    The structural complexity of a thatched roof provides to rebuild bills. Conventional thatching strategies usually contain intricate layering and weaving, requiring extra time and experience than putting in standard roofing supplies. Changing a broken or destroyed thatched roof necessitates not solely changing the thatch itself but in addition addressing any underlying structural harm, which will be in depth in older properties. This complexity interprets straight into greater labor and materials prices.

  • Salvage and Disposal

    The method of salvaging and disposing of broken thatch provides to the general rebuild value. Not like standard roofing supplies, broken thatch can not merely be disposed of in commonplace waste streams. Specialised disposal strategies are required, usually involving designated recycling or disposal amenities. Moreover, salvaging usable thatch from a broken roof is a labor-intensive course of that contributes to the general expense.

  • Short-term Lodging

    Rebuilding a thatched roof is a time-consuming course of. This prolonged timeframe usually necessitates non permanent lodging for owners, which provides to the general monetary burden. Specialised insurance coverage insurance policies usually cowl these lodging bills, however underestimating the potential period of the rebuild can result in insufficient protection. For example, a posh rebuild requiring specialised supplies and craftsmanship may take considerably longer than anticipated, leading to higher-than-expected lodging prices.

4. Materials Alternative

Materials selection considerably influences thatched property insurance coverage premiums and total danger evaluation. Completely different thatching supplies exhibit various levels of fireside resistance and sturdiness, straight impacting the chance and potential severity of claims. Understanding the traits of frequent thatching supplies offers priceless perception into their affect on insurance coverage protection.

Water reed, a well-liked selection on account of its longevity and resistance to rot, typically instructions decrease premiums in comparison with longstraw. Longstraw, whereas extra available and cheaper, presents a better hearth danger on account of its drier nature and better susceptibility to ignition. Combed wheat reed, providing a steadiness of sturdiness and hearth resistance, occupies a center floor by way of insurance coverage premiums. For instance, a property thatched with water reed, handled with a hearth retardant, and geared up with acceptable hearth security measures may qualify for decrease premiums than an similar property thatched with untreated longstraw. Selecting fire-resistant supplies demonstrates a proactive method to danger mitigation, usually rewarded by insurers with extra favorable phrases.

The sensible implications of fabric selection prolong past premium calculations. Insurers might specify acceptable supplies as a situation of protection. Some insurance policies may exclude protection for properties thatched with sure high-risk supplies or mandate using fire-retardant therapies.
